Default 1968 wurlitzer 3200 americana jukebox

just got my Wurlitzer home found out it ran on quarters good thing but for some reason it is set on 2 plays for a quarter and 5 plays for 50 cents but when I put a quarter in the 50 cent selector moves to 5 plays and the 25 cent selector stays in place what do I need to do to make the single quarter thing work again please help

Your coin switches have been rewired OR the second switch on the wiper
is always closed. These credit units had an option where two quarters
would give extra credit (usually five) and this was controlled by a
second switch that closed when the stepup pawl was at a certain (usually
two credits) position. When there the switch would close and the next
quarter in would trip the 50c coil. This would not happen if you used a
dime (or nickle if enabled).

The coins switches may have been rewired if the quarter solenoid has
burned out and the previous tech simply made the machine always trip the
50c coil for any quarters. In which case the previous owner was likely a
home, not a business...
